Kyambogo University introduces the Master of Musical Arts with Education (MMAE) program, a dynamic initiative stemming from the merger and review of existing music education programs in the Department of Performing Arts.
With a legacy of producing accomplished music educators, the university initiated the Master of Music Education program in 2015. This program has been pivotal in advancing the academic horizons of graduates seeking expertise in music education and related fields.
The MMAE program responds to Uganda’s evolving Teacher Education Policy, bridging the gap for music teachers to progress from bachelor’s to graduate level. With the establishment of the Uganda National Institute of Teacher Education (UNITE), the program strategically meets the demand for skilled music educators and lecturers, aligning with national initiatives for cultural diversity and economic growth.

General Objective: To produce robust music education graduates capable of transforming the teaching and learning of music at different educational levels.
Specific Objectives:
- Examine psychological and philosophical foundations to facilitate learning of musical arts.
- Design, manage, and assess musical arts curricula at various education levels.
- Conduct research to enhance the development of musical arts and music education.
- Apply practical knowledge, skills, and values in teaching all performing arts, integrating ICT in education.
- Foster professional, ethical, and entrepreneurial skills in music, nurturing learners’ life skills and a love for lifelong learning.
Target Group: The MMAE program targets applicants holding various qualifications related to music and education, including Bachelor of Music, Bachelor of Performing Arts, Bachelor of Arts with Music, and Bachelor of Education with Music. It aims to cater to the diverse backgrounds of individuals passionate about advancing their expertise in music education.
The program admits applicants with qualifications such as Bachelor of Education (Music), Bachelor of Teacher Education (with Music), Bachelor of Arts with Education, Bachelor of Arts (Arts) with a Post Graduate Diploma in Education (PGDE) or Teacher Education (PGDTE), Bachelor of Music with a diploma in education or PGDE or PGDTE, and Bachelor of Performing Arts with a diploma in education or PGDE or PGDTE.
COURSE CODE | COURSE TITLE | LH | PH | CH | CU |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
YEAR ONE, SEMESTER ONE (Cores) | |||||
HMA 7101 | Music Composition |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7102 | African and Western Applied Music |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7103 | Research Methodology |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7104 | Music Analytical Techniques |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
Musical Arts (Electives)- Choose one | |||||
HMA 7105 | Improvisation and Jazz music |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7106 | Ethics in Musical Arts |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
Musical Arts Education (Electives)- Choose one | |||||
HMA 7107 | Psychology Music Education |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7108 | History of Music Education |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
SEMESTER LOAD | |||||
YEAR ONE, SEMESTER TWO (Cores) | 18 CU | ||||
HMA 7201 | Psychology of Music |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7202 | Advanced Applied Music |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7203 | IT in Musical Arts |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7204 | Music Entrepreneurship |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
Musical Arts (Electives) -Choose one | |||||
HMA 7205 | Advanced Harmony |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7206 | Sociology of music |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
Musical Arts Education (Electives)- Choose one | |||||
HMA 7207 | Philosophy of Music Education |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
HMA 7208 | Music Curriculum Design and Assessment | 30 | 30 | 45 | 3 |
SEMESTER LOAD | 18 CU | ||||
YEAR ONE LOAD | 36CU | ||||
YEAR TWO, SEMESTER ONE | |||||
HMA 8101 | Proposal Writing | 0 | 360 | 0 | 12CU |
YEAR TWO, SEMESTER TWO | |||||
HMA 8201 | Dissertation Writing | 0 | 360 | 0 | 12 CU |
YEAR TWO LOAD | 24CU | ||||
TOTAL GRADUATION LOAD | 60 CU |
